Drama is set to unfold in the Love Island villa tonight (June 14) as Islanders are tasked with choosing which girl to dump from the island. Following a shock re-coupling, Ella and Ruchee have been left vulnerable and one will head home as none of the boys chose to couple with them last night.
In last nightâs episode, the two new bombshells chose who they would like to pair with first, with Leah choosing Tyrique and Charlotte coupling with Zach. However, it was then the remaining boysâ turn to choose which girl they would like to re-couple with - leaving Ella and Ruchee at risk of going home tonight.

In the preview, Love Island fans get a first look of the episode which shows Ruchee and Ella discussing the shock announcement, with Ella stating sheâs âliterally shaking,â at the news.
Ruchee added: âI canât believe Mitch actually chose Molly,â with Ella adding âI thought he mightâve saved me as a friend.â
Jess added: âThey both have amazing personalities. Itâs just unfortunate itâs come to this.â
The boys are then seen discussing their gameplan in the kitchen after Mitch chose to save Molly, despite her passionately kissing Zach. However, Mitchel told the boys:âI didnât save Molly, I saved Zachâs Molly. I didnât think about her once.â

However, contrastingly he told Molly: âI didnât do that for Zach, I said what I meant. Itâs been you from day one. I know youâve got a connection with Zach but Iâm not ready to give up yet.â
In the preview, Molly is then seen to be looking on as Zach and his new bombshell Charlotte work-out in the gym before tasking them for a âplank offâ, adding âgo hard or go home.â Love Island will air on ITV tonight at 9pm.
